Dioctyl Phthalate, often abbreviated as DOP, is a phthalate ester that plays a critical role in enhancing the flexibility, durability, and workability of plastics, particularly polyvinyl chloride (PVC). Its designation as a general-purpose plasticizer is well-earned, stemming from its excellent compatibility with PVC resins and its ability to impart a desirable balance of physical properties. This makes it a preferred choice for a vast array of products, from everyday items to specialized industrial materials. The versatility of DOP is further underscored by its utility in improving aspects like tensile strength and elongation at break, contributing to the overall performance and longevity of the final products.

Beyond its primary function in PVC, DOP also serves as a valuable solvent for various chemicals. Its low volatility is another significant advantage, ensuring that it remains within the material matrix during processing and throughout the product's lifecycle, thus maintaining its intended properties. Furthermore, DOP exhibits good stability to heat and ultraviolet light, properties that are vital for products exposed to varying environmental conditions. This inherent resistance contributes to the product’s resistance to degradation, ensuring sustained performance over time.
The applications of Dioctyl Phthalate are extensive. It is widely used in the production of synthetic rubber, where it acts as a softening agent, making the rubber easier to process and improving its resistance to deformation under pressure. In the realm of PVC, DOP is instrumental in creating flexible films, imitation leather, and essential components for the electrical industry, such as wire and cable insulation. Its role extends to paints, dyes, and dispersants, where it contributes to the overall formulation and application characteristics.
